What the Apple Watch Control Center icons mean

Do you know what all the icons in the Apple Watch Control Center mean? Do you know what functions they activate or deactivate? We explain one by one what these fundamental buttons are for to know well the operation of the Apple Smartwatch.

Control center

The control center of the Apple Watch is equivalent to that of the iPhone. From it we can activate and deactivate functions of our watch such as Wifi, data connection, mute sounds and many more functions. How can we deploy the control center?

  • From the main screen of the Apple Watch performing the swipe gesture from the bottom edge screen up.
  • If we are within any application, we must press and hold on the lower edge of the screen a couple of seconds and then swipe up.

For close the control center we must perform the opposite gesture (slide from top to bottom) or press the crown.

Control Center Icons

In the control center we have multiple icons, each of which means something different, and performs different functions. Some of them are quite obvious, but others are not so clear, so we are going to detail one by one what they do.

This icon enables or disables the mobile connection (LTE) of your Apple Watch. It is only available in models with LTE connection, those that use the eSIM to have their own connectivity. The Apple Watch only uses the data connection when there are no WiFi networks available and the iPhone is not nearby. In this way you save battery by using the data connection only when it is essential.

This button is used to disconnect from the WiFi network. Apple Watch connects to known Wi-Fi networks (the same as the iPhone) when the iPhone to which it is linked is not close, because if it is within Bluetooth range it always prioritizes this connection with the iPhone. If you press it, it will disconnect from the WiFi network and therefore it will use the LTE connection to access the internet (if it is an LTE model). If you keep it pressed you will access the WiFi Settings.

This disconnection from the WiFi network is temporary, so if you move from where you were when you deactivated it, and after a while you return to that place, it will reconnect to the WiFi network that it knows.

Activate Class mode. This mode is only available on managed Apple Watch, that is, it carries a minor and depends on an adult. This way Set a schedule when Apple Watch functions are restricted to prevent distraction in class.

This is the function most used by some members of my household: Have you lost your iPhone? Well by pressing this button, the phone will start to emit quite loud beeps for a few seconds to help you locate it. A true lifesaver for many.

This button offers you information without having to press it, always showing the percentage of battery remaining on your Apple Watch. What a lot of people don't know is that if you press it you can set the Battery Saving Mode on the Apple Watch, and you can check the remaining battery of other connected accessories, such as AirPods.

This button deactivates the sounds of the Apple Watch, maintaining the vibration. This mode will remain activated until you press the button again to deactivate it. Remember that even if the Silent mode is active, if the clock is charging the alarms and timers will continue to sound. There is another quick way to activate the silent mode, and that is if you receive a notification and cover the screen with the palm of your hand for 3 seconds, it will activate automatically and notify you with a vibration.

This button only appears if you have Automatic Lock disabled, which is how it is configured by default. In the case where you opt for manual lock, when you want your Apple Watch to lock and therefore requires the unlock code to be used, you must press this button.

This button activates Cinema Mode, which will make Apple Watch will not turn on the screen when you lift your wrist, nor will it make sounds. The Walkie Talkie is also disabled. You will continue to receive notifications through vibrations, and in order to see the screen you will have to press it, or press any of its buttons.

Activate your availability for the Walkie-Talkie. This communication mode allows you to use your Apple Watch like the classic Walkie-Talkies. You press a button to speak, release it to receive the answer. You need an internet connection, either through the iPhone, Wi-Fi or mobile data, and it also requires that the recipient has accepted your invitation. When you don't want anyone to bother with this feature, turn it off with this button, and turn it on again when available.

It allows you to choose between one of the concentration modes that you have configured. The moon is Do Not Disturb mode, during which all notifications and calls are disabled, which will reach your device but you will not be notified. The bed appears when Sleep Mode is on and off, the rocket for Game Mode, the person for Free Time Mode, and the ID card for Work Mode.

Activate the flashlight on your Apple Watch. When activated, the screen of your Apple Watch turns on and allows you to illuminate the lock of the house in the dark or go to the bathroom without tripping over objects in the hallway. You can change the flashlight mode by sliding to the left: white light, flashing white light and red light. To deactivate it, press one of the two buttons on the clock or swipe down on the screen.

Activate Airplane Mode, which disables the Wi-Fi connection (and data on LTE models) and leaves Bluetooth active. This behavior can be configured from the Clock Settings, in the General tab> Airplane Mode. That that menu you can also duplicate the Airplane Mode on your iPhone and watch, so that when you activate it in one it is activated in the other.

Activate Water Mode. This mode locks the screen, which you can continue to see but will not respond to your touches. This is designed so that the water does not cause intentional touches on the screen while swimming or showering. To deactivate it you must turn the crown, while turning you will hear a sound emitted by the speaker of the watch to expel the water that may have entered through its opening.

Press this button to choose which audio output your Apple Watch has. You can decide if you want the sound to come out of a Bluetooth speaker or headphones connected to your watch, such as AirPods.

Check the volume of the headphones letting you know if the sound is too loud and it can damage your hearing

Activate or deactivate «Announce Notifications». When you have compatible AirPods or Beats connected and notifications arrive on your iPhone, you can listen to them through headphones, even answer them. You can choose which applications you want to announce notifications and which not from the iPhone settings, within the Notifications menu.

Reorder the Control Center

You can change the order of all these buttons, even make them not show up in the Control Center if you don't use them. For it display the Control Center, go to the bottom and click on the Edit button. You can rearrange or hide them in a similar way to how you do with the applications on your iPhone.
